Subject: Key rotation — PortionPal scaling API

Team,

We rotated the internal key for PortionPal's recipe-scaling calculator this morning. Old key dies Friday. Update your support tooling configs before then or ingredient conversions will fail with 401s. No customer action needed; this is backend only.

The new key for the scaling service is below.

service key, fawig-kajef: qvz4-Uak2

# Service Accounts: String Extraction

The `extract-i18n` script pulls translatable strings from all Bramblewick repos and pushes them to the Glossa service. It runs under the `i18n-extractor` service account. Do not run it under your personal account; Glossa rate-limits individual users aggressively. The account has write access to the staging catalog only. Set the token in your shell before invoking the script. The current staging token is below.

API key for kahap-kafog: zpat15_6qzxZ7YR8aDwjmp

Notes from the Pondglass standup: we're adopting sqlint-nine for all migration files. Rules: uppercase keywords, no SELECT star, explicit column lists on inserts. CI blocks merges on violations starting next sprint, so run the linter locally first. If a rule seems wrong, raise it with the rules owner listed below.

account owner for bahif-yageg: Eliath Ulair Quenvan Kasok

DB Pooling — Quillhaven API (new-hire runbook). Pool size is 20 per worker; do not raise it without checking replica headroom first. Exhausted pools show up as connect timeouts, not query errors — check pool metrics before blaming the database. Idle connections recycle every 300s. Config lives in the service env file: host, port, pool size, and timeouts are plain values. Restart workers after any change. The database password is set on the line that follows.

sealed setting: LEDGER_TOKEN20=6148d35bbb480b0ab79e